Description
Located in the picturesque and highly sought-after village of Kippen, this beautifully presented detached single-storey bungalow offers a rare opportunity to enjoy modern living in a peaceful rural setting. Perfectly suited for families, downsizers, or anyone looking to embrace village life with excellent access to Stirling, Glasgow, and beyond, the property combines comfort, style, and practicality throughout.
The accommodation begins with a welcoming entrance porch that leads into a bright and well-laid-out interior. There are three generous double bedrooms, including a spacious principal bedroom with a modern en-suite bathroom. A contemporary family bathroom serves the remaining bedrooms. At the heart of the home is a stunning open-plan kitchen, living, and dining area—ideal for everyday family life and entertaining. To the rear, a beautifully bright family room with large windows and French doors provides direct access to the garden, allowing natural light to pour in and creating a seamless connection to the outdoors.
Externally, the home enjoys a private, low-maintenance slabbed garden, perfect for relaxing or alfresco dining, along with a timber shed for convenient storage. A private driveway offers ample off-street parking and leads to a detached garage, providing secure parking or additional storage space.
Kippen itself is a thriving village nestled in the heart of the Stirlingshire countryside, surrounded by rolling hills and beautiful views. It boasts a strong sense of community and a range of local amenities, including a well-regarded primary school, pubs and restaurants, local shop, and village hall. The area is ideal for outdoor enthusiasts, with scenic walks and cycle routes on the doorstep. While enjoying a tranquil rural atmosphere, the village remains within easy reach of Stirling and motorway links to Glasgow and Edinburgh, making it a perfect balance of countryside living and convenience.
